10.12.23, 10:43am, Day 1 of Navajo Council Naabik’iyati Committee started. Naabi debating its two-day agenda. Council Delegate Carl Slater asks to have his Legislation 0080-23 removed from agenda because his colleagues have recommended good amendments to his legislation to Call for a Moratorium on Spending the UUFB, PTF, Sihasin Fund & he has not had time to add those recommendations to 0080-23. And Slater adds that there are plans to Spend a Whole lotta money next week.
Next week is the annual Navajo Council 5-day Fall Session.

12:50pm, 10.12.23, Naabi now on E. LEGISLATION 0139-23: An Act Relating to the Health, Education and Human Services, Law and Order, Budget and Finance, and Naabik’íyáti Committees and the Navajo Nation Council; Repealing 9 N.N.C. § 2 (C) of the Dine Marriage Act of 2005, to Uniformly Recognize All Marriages Within the Navajo Nation; and Amending Other Provisions in Title 9 of the Navajo Nation Code Related to Marriage Within the Navajo Nation
SPONSOR: Honorable Seth Damon
CO-SPONSOR: Honorable Eugenia Charles-Newton

1:11pm, 10.12.23, Naabi member Danny Simpson says that Council delegates are caught in middle & we have to listen to our constituents. I’m asking Legislative Counsel for it to go to referendum in November 2024, during the Navajo Chapter Election. Good opportunity for people to decide. The people can decide. It’s time for the people to decide. The people will have to make that decision.
Chief Legislative Counsel Dana Bobroff says that legislation for referendum is very complex but as I stated to Delegate Simpson we will attempt to draft legislation for referendum but we cannot do that today.
Delegate Eugenia Newton says she agrees with Delegate Simpson and four churches are posting their comments. Newton reminds Council that the Council chose to approve the Dine’ Marriage Act without public input. And she says it is challenging to make sure that the language for a referendum is legally correct. She adds that voters still come to her to ask about the gaming referendum. She says the Council should vote and if the Council got it wrong then a referendum can be held.

2:10 pm, 10.12.23, NNC Naabibiyati Committee votes 13 in favor, 6 opposed on Tabling and having a Work Session on LEGISLATION 0139-23: An Act Relating to the Health, Education and Human Services, Law and Order, Budget and Finance, and Naabik’íyáti Committees and the Navajo Nation Council; Repealing 9 N.N.C. § 2 (C) of the Dine Marriage Act of 2005, to Uniformly Recognize All Marriages Within the Navajo Nation; and Amending Other Provisions in Title 9 of the Navajo Nation Code Related to Marriage Within the Navajo Nation
